A fire outbreak at the Ogbomoso residence of former Oyo State Governor, Chief Adebayo Alao-Akala, resulted in the loss of two lives. Chief Alao-Akala served as the governor of Oyo State from 2007 to 2011. The fire, which occurred in the early hours of Monday, engulfed the former governor’s house located in the Randa area of Ogbomoso.informationguidenigeria
As reported by DAILY POST, the cause of the fire has not yet been determined as of the time of their report on Monday. The full extent of the damage caused by the blaze remains unclear. However, it has been confirmed that two individuals, who were residing in the house, tragically lost their lives in the incident.
